Electoral assistance to the Central Electoral Commission - Georgia

15/12/2003 - 10/01/2004
Two electoral experts of the Venice Commission assisted the Central Electoral Commission (CEC), in view of the presidential elections of 4 January 2004. The experts advised the CEC on the preparation of the Election Day, in particular concerning the voters’ lists and in the preparation of the CEC instructions; then, they assisted the CEC with view to a fair count of the results.

Georgia - Parliamentary elections and Referendum of 2 November 2003

02/11/2003
The Venice Commission has stated in its opinion No 261/2003 that the (possible positive) result of the referendum, aiming at reducing the number of seats in the Georgian parliament, should not have any impact on the legislative elections conducted on the same day.

The number of seats in the parliament may only be reduced after the necessary changes are made to the Constitution and the relevant laws: only the parliament which will be elected in 2007 will thus be affected by this reform.

Electoral assistance - Georgia

26/10/2003 - 08/11/2003
Prof. Bernard Owen, electoral expert from the Venice Commission, is assisting the Central Electoral Commission of Georgia from 26 October to the 8 November 2003. This assistance concerns the preparation of the parliamentary elections held on 2 November 2003. More specifically, professor Owen is providing legal advice on regulations with regard to the functioning of the lower electoral commissions, counting of the ballots, and post E-day matters.

Georgia - Electoral questions

22/09/2003 - 24/09/2003
In view of the parliamentary elections in Georgia on 2 November 2003, the Venice Commission organises an electoral training workshop for members of electoral administrations, judges dealing with electoral litigations, observers, and proxies.

The training will focus on three stages of the electoral process: the pre-electoral period (electoral campaign, role of electoral administrations), the election day (duties and responsibilities of voters, electoral administrations, observers and proxies), and counting and electoral litigation procedures.

Ukraine - Request for opinon

02/04/2003
The Monitoring Committee of the Parliamentary Assembly of the Council of Europe has requested the Venice Commission to give an opinion on the draft law entitled "On Amendments to the Constitution of Ukraine", proposed by the President of Ukraine Kuchma.

The Venice Commission is to discuss the opinion at its next plenary session on 13 -14 June 2003 in Venice.

Electoral issues - Armenia

26/03/2003 - 29/03/2003
Venice Commission is assisting the Constitutional Court of Armenia in dealing with the applications lodged in connection with the last presidential elections. Two experts and one member of the Secretariat of the Commission are sharing their expertise with the judges, who are to find precise legal answers to the questions regarding electoral issues raised by the applications.

Serbia and Montenegro - Request for opinion

06/02/2003
On 4 February, with the adoption of the Constitutional Charter of the State union of Serbia and Montenegro, the Federal Republic of Yugoslavia formally seized to exist. The Venice Commission assisted the Commission for Drafting of Constitutional Charter of the State Union of Serbia and Montenegro - better known as the Constitutional Commission - in its work and followed closely the process of the adoption of the text.

Armenia - request for opinon

17/01/2003
On 17 January 2003 the Vice President of the National Assembly of Armenia, Mr T.Torosyan, asked the Venice Commission for its opinion on:

- the amendments to the proposed reform of the Armenian Constitution;
- the recently adopted law on political parties;
- the draft law on the Human Rights Defender

These opinions will be discussed with a view to adoption at the next plenary Session in Venice on 14-15 March 2003.
